What Happens
When using the Green Screen Background Removal method with a backdrop color that is not bright green or bright blue, Fiesta may replace parts of the subject, such as skin tones, instead of replacing the selected Green Screen Color.
Workaround Steps
- Ensure that you are using a bright green or bright blue backdrop to select as the Green Screen Color
- Note: Fiesta's Green Screen feature was designed specifically for use with physical green screens or blue screens.
OR
- Use AI Background Removal as the removal method
IMPORTANT: Once this known issue is resolved, using a non-green or non-blue screen backdrop for Green Screen Background Removal may continue to result in poor background replacement results, depending on the color used. A true green screen or blue screen backdrop will always be recommended.
